    FAIRFAX COUNTY, Va. ( DC News Now ) — The Fairfax County Police Department (FCPD) announced Wednesday they charged a man for his involvement in a fatal crash that happened about a month ago in Clifton.

    FCPD said 21-year-old Mukeh Banya was driving a 2003 Honda Accord on Old Yates Ford Road at about 10 a.m. on July 13 when he lost control and crossed over the double yellow line.

    A 2019 Volkswagen Atlas driving in the opposite direction struck his car on the passenger side.

    Banya was not hurt, but his passenger – 22-year-old Jack Gumm of Manassas – was medevacked to a hospital with life-threatening injuries.

    He died at the hospital two days later.

    The driver and passenger of the Volkswagen were taken to the hospital with non-life-threatening injuries.

    A month after the crash, Banya was charged with Failure to Maintain Proper Control. He was served a summons and release, FCPD said.
